- Climate change is an affordability issue
- Households face annual costs of roughly $400–$900 from climate change—mainly from disasters, higher insurance, and energy costs—with lower-income families and certain regions hit disproportionately, from @kclausing.bsky.social, Knittel, and @cwolfram.bsky.social www.nber.org/papers/w34525
- The economic theory has been pretty clear that climate change is an affordability issue for quite some time - we just call it negative externalities.

- Reposted by Amanda WeinsteinAs US population growth slows, we need to reset expectations for economic data. Payrolls, GDP, expenditures, and income will all grow more slowly now that the immigration surge has ended. That changes how we interpret ... everything.
